### **Why It’s a Must-Visit**
Nakajima Park is a **21-hectare green sanctuary** nestled between Sapporo’s bustling Susukino district and the Toyohira River. With over **5,000 trees**, serene ponds, and cultural gems like the historic **Hoheikan** and **Sapporo Concert Hall Kitara**, it’s a perfect blend of nature, history, and art—ideal for solo travelers seeking tranquility or adventure .

### **A Glimpse into History & Highlights**
- **Hoheikan**: This 1880 Western-style hotel (now a cultural property) hosted Emperor Meiji and features a café with original furnishings—don’t miss the ceiling chandeliers! .
- **Shobu Pond**: Rent a boat in summer or try **free cross-country skiing** in winter .
- **Sapporo Astronomical Observatory**: Stargaze for free (daytime sun viewing too!) with a 20cm telescope .
- **Japanese Garden & Hasso-an Teahouse**: A 17th-century tea house relocated from Shiga Prefecture, surrounded by stone lanterns and maple trees .

### **Solo Traveler Tips**
1. **Best Time to Visit**:
- **Spring (April–May)**: Cherry blossoms and wisteria bloom .
- **Winter (Dec–Feb)**: Snow festivals and candlelit "Yuki Akari" events .
2. **Getting There**:
- **Subway**: 1-minute walk from Nakajima-Koen Station (Namboku Line) .
- **From Sapporo Station**: 3 stops (¥210) or a 15-minute taxi ride (~¥1,200) .
3. **Pack Smart**:
- **Winter**: Warm layers and grippy shoes for snowy trails.
- **Summer**: Bug spray for evening stargazing .
4. **Hidden Gems**:
- **Gokoku Shrine**: Quiet cherry blossom spot .
- **Weekend Flea Markets** (Apr–Oct): Local crafts and snacks .
5. **Eat Local**: Try Hokkaido dairy soft serve at **Café Saison** in Premier Hotel Nakajima Park .
